Output e16a17eb8d1d597221f962abd1388551407baaf633564e5632d524399a31a839:0

value
581748858
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b0a4d843ea00a54e6cc3fa3c7e6ca242826eab5ba3cb2998140eed86643c412f
address
tb1pkzjdssl2qzj5umxrlg78um9zg2pxa26m509jnxq5pmkcvepugyhscwccku
transaction
e16a17eb8d1d597221f962abd1388551407baaf633564e5632d524399a31a839
confirmations
36454
spent
true